Amid escalating Mapuche conflict, Chile evaluates reopening its southern land border with Argentina

RIO DE JANEIRO, BRAZIL - Despite the new outbreak of Covid-19 and the tensions due to the Mapuche conflict that led to the militarization of the south of the country, the Chilean Minister of Health, Enrique Paris, acknowledged that his government is evaluating a reopening of the Patagonian border in the south of the country.

"We are going to make an announcement next Monday regarding the land borders," Paris said.
